Job Summary
The Fabrication Specialist: Wood oversees operations and supervises technical assistants, student assistants, and others to ensure safety and provide training for the Wood Lab facilities.
This position is responsible for coordinating and collaborating to assist students and faculty in implementing new fabrication technologies and methods while, providing support in curriculum, research, and publications related to wood technologies.
